在Python中,我们需要对每个选项进行分析:
A: `5+4j > 2-3j`
在Python中,复数不能直接进行大小比较。尝试比较复数的大小会导致抛出TypeError。因此,这个表达式是无效的。
B: `3 > 2 > 1`
这个表达式在Python中是有效的,并且返回True。Python支持链式比较,`3 > 2 > 1`相当于`3 > 2 and 2 > 1`,因此结果为True。
C: `(3, 2) < ('a', 'b')`
在Python中,不同类型的数据不能直接比较大小,特别是元组中包含的元素类型不同。尝试比较会导致TypeError。因此,这个表达式是无效的。
D: `'abc' > 'xyz'`
在Python中,字符串的比较是基于字典序(lexicographical order)的。由于`'a'`的ASCII码小于`'x'`,所以`'abc'`小于`'xyz'`,因此这个表达式返回False。
综上所述,只有选项B的表达式值为True。